Imagine a brand born in the hot heart of Saudi Arabia, a land of sand and gold, yet dedicated to celebrating the water element. This paradox is the H2O perfume house, founded in 2000. Its name is not just a chemical formula but a challenge: to create fragrances that become a breath of freshness, an ocean breeze, and the coolness of a mountain stream, even in the most scorching climate. From the start, the brand positioned itself as a niche player, unafraid to combine Eastern luxury with European minimalism and a love for aquatic notes.
The philosophy of H2O is built on contrast: the Arabian Peninsula is historically associated with heavy oud, amber, and spices, but Saudi perfumers decided to go against the tide. They bet on lightness, transparency, and movement. Each H2O bottle is a little story of a journey, a sea adventure, or morning dew. Unsurprisingly, among the brand’s bestsellers are names like H2O - Sailing Ship and H2O - Marine, which instantly transport you to an atmosphere of salty wind and endless ocean.
Creating H2O's recognizable "water" style was entrusted to two outstanding masters. The first is Jean-Louis Sieuzac, a name inscribed in golden letters in the history of world perfumery. His legendary creations — Kouros by Yves Saint Laurent and Drakkar Noir by Guy Laroche — are still considered benchmarks of male charisma. For H2O, he brought his unique signature: the ability to make fragrances simultaneously powerful and crystal clear.
The second perfumer working with the brand is Jordi Fernandez, a Spanish talent known for his love of Mediterranean motifs. He has created compositions for giants like Carolina Herrera, Paco Rabanne, and Nina Ricci, but at H2O he gave free rein to his inspiration from nature. The combination of Sieuzac's experience and Fernandez's fresh perspective allowed the brand to find that perfect balance between classical school and modern trends.
The best way to get to know the brand is through its hits. The absolute sales leader and flagship is H2O - Selena. This fragrance is dedicated to the moon goddess, and it surprisingly combines cold moonlight with the warmth of Eastern flowers. It is ideal for those seeking a feminine but not cloying trail.
For lovers of marine romance, H2O - Sailing Ship was created — a true ode to adventure. At its heart beat salty spray, the wood of an old sailing ship, and a touch of tobacco. And if you dream of relaxing by the ocean, H2O - Beach Life will be your perfect companion: coconut milk, musk, and warm sand.
Among the male bestsellers, H2O - Debest Men stands out — a strict, confident scent with notes of bergamot, lavender, and leather, perfect for a business wardrobe. Meanwhile, H2O - Corsage and H2O - Grade are unisex compositions for the bold and modern.
The uniqueness of H2O fragrances lies in their versatility. Most of the brand’s compositions can be worn any time of year, but they shine brightest in warm weather. Light "watery" notes — sea salt, ozone, water lily, mint — make them ideal for daytime. However, the brand also releases deep evening versions, such as H2O - Deepest and H2O - Hiver, which play on contrasts of dark amber, patchouli, and smoky notes.
Fans of the brand note excellent longevity (4–6 hours on skin) and a moderate but memorable sillage. For Saudi Arabia, where heat dictates its own rules, H2O created a true oasis of freshness. And the absence of heavy animalic notes makes many of the brand’s fragrances ideal for the office and daily life.
Few know that H2O was one of the first Saudi houses to actively export its products to Europe and Asia. Despite a modest history (founded in 2000), the brand has won love not only at home but also in the Gulf countries, where everything natural and fresh is valued. Today, H2O continues to experiment: their H2O - Climber is a tribute to mountaineers and conquerors of peaks, blending iris root, cedar, and peppermint.
